
Liebeskonzil
Directed by Werner SchroeterMarch 12, 1982 1h 32mDrama
6.5
The film adapts Oskar Panizza's controversial 1894 play. It depicts God, Jesus, the Virgin Mary, and the Devil convening to punish humanity's immorality. The Devil creates syphilis as a divine punishment, spreading it through Salome, starting at the papal court and beyond. Using grotesque, theatrical imagery, the film satirizes religion, morality, and censorship, blending allegory and provocative staged drama.
